周报表格自动化产品系统

我要开发同款
小聂2025年11月02日
14阅读

技术信息

语言技术
Python
系统类型
Windows
行业分类
脚本插件
参考价格
50

作品详情

行业场景

为了简化每周周报工作量,更加准确的生成表格,减少手动生成的误差
统计不同日期各项目(如 APP 功能模块、后端服务)的「需求创建量」「BUG 提交量」,看项目任务的时间分布(比如某周某项目需求激增,可能需要调整资源)。
电商行业:按日期统计各商品项目(如不同品类、活动专题)的「订单创建数」「投诉工单量」,分析促销活动期间哪些项目的订单集中爆发。

功能介绍

对 Excel 表格数据进行汇总分析,并生成 6 个结构化报表,最终合并为一个 Excel 文件,具体功能如下:
数据读取与清洗从指定路径(F:\zb\草稿.xlsx)读取 Excel 数据,提取关键列(如 “创建时间”“Project 项目”“创建者” 等),并对文本数据进行清洗(去除空格、统一格式)。
生成 6 个分析报表
表 1:按日期统计每日的 “Project 项目” 总数量(仅保留年月日)。
表 2:按 “创建者” 和日期分组,统计每个人每日的项目数量。
表 3:统计指定监控项(如 “Inspection”“Ali Yun” 等)的总数量,将 “未指派” 统一归类为 “Inspection”。
表 4:按 “分类 - 子分类” 层级统计项目数量,子分类按数量降序排列,相同分类自动合并单元格。
表 5:按 “优先级”(高 / 中 / 低)统计项目总数,并按优先级排序。
表 6:按 “组” 统计项目总数,按数量降序排列(从多到少)。
报表合并与格式优化将 6 个报表纵向合并到同一个 Excel sheet 中,各表之间间隔 2 行;自动调整所有列的宽度,确保内容完整显示;表 4 的 “分类” 列会自动合并相同项,提升可读性。
输出结果最终生成的合并报表保存为 F:\zb\六表合并.xlsx,方便直接查看或进一步处理。
整体功能可概括为:从原始 Excel 数据中自动提取、统计、分类关键信息,生成结构化汇总报表,简化数据整理与分析流程。

项目实现

需求转化与方案设计:将 “按不同维度(日期、创建者、监控项等)统计 Project 项目数量,并生成合并报表” 的需求,转化为可执行的技术方案,明确了 6 个报表的结构、统计逻辑及合并规则。
数据处理与报表生成:
设计数据读取与清洗逻辑(提取指定列、处理空值 / 格式统一);
按维度实现分组统计(如按日期、分类 - 子分类、优先级等),并添加排序、归类规则(如 “未指派” 映射为 Inspection);
完成报表合并与格式优化(间隔空行、合并同类单元格、列宽自适应)。
代码实现与适配:基于 pandas 和 openpyxl 库编写完整代码,确保路径、列名等参数可灵活修改,并解决了列宽显示不全、跨表合并等问题,最终输出符合需求的合并报表。
简单说,就是从需求分析到代码实现,全程负责了数据处理、报表生成及格式优化的全流程工作,确保最终产出满足统计与展示需求。

示例图片

声明:本文仅代表作者观点,不代表本站立场。如果侵犯到您的合法权益,请联系我们删除侵权资源!如果遇到资源链接失效,请您通过评论或工单的方式通知管理员。未经允许,不得转载,本站所有资源文章禁止商业使用运营!
下载安装【程序员客栈】APP
实时对接需求、及时收发消息、丰富的开放项目需求、随时随地查看项目状态

评论